Passione Ferrari Club Challenge Middle East Season 2024-2025 Round 2
The
Passione Ferrari Club Challenge in Doha brought unparalleled excitement as
members took to the track, pushing the limits of their Ferrari 488 Challenge
Evo and the highly anticipated Ferrari 296 Challenge. Each lap was a testament
to their skill and determination, with performances improving throughout the weekend. A
standout highlight of the weekend was the unveiling of six brand-new Ferrari
296 Challenge cars by members of the Club. This cutting-edge power unit
represents a major leap forward for Ferrari’s single-make series, blending
advanced engineering with the exhilaration of track-focused performance. This
round also set a new benchmark, with a record-breaking 25 Challenge cars and 27
drivers participating. The vibrant energy of the event underscored the passion
and camaraderie that define Passione Ferrari Club Challenge in the Middle East.
